  • Quadro K5000M has 203% more power consumption, than GeForce 720A.
  • GeForce 720A is connected by PCIe 2.0 x16, and Quadro K5000M uses MXM-B (3.0) interface.
  • Quadro K5000M has 3 GB more memory, than GeForce 720A.
  • GeForce 720A is used in Desktops, and Quadro K5000M - in Mobile workstations.
  • GeForce 720A is build with Fermi 2.0 architecture, and Quadro K5000M - with Kepler.
  • Core clock speed of GeForce 720A is 69 MHz higher, than Quadro K5000M.
  • GeForce 720A and Quadro K5000M are manufactured by 28 nm process technology.
  • Memory clock speed of Quadro K5000M is 1000 MHz higher, than GeForce 720A.
